Spiced Creamy Gingerbread Frosting

Whip Up Spiced Creamy Gingerbread Frosting for Holiday Cheer

This Spiced Creamy Gingerbread Frosting offers a luxurious blend of spices, perfect for holiday bakes.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Total Time 15 minutes
Servings: 12 servings
Course: Desserts
Cuisine: Holiday
Calories: 100

Ingredients
  

For the Frosting
  • 1 cup Unsalted Butter Softened to room temperature
  • 4 cups Powdered Sugar Sifted for a smooth texture
  • 1/4 cup Heavy Cream Adjust for desired thickness
  • 1 tablespoon Ground Ginger Key spice for gingerbread flavor
  • 1 teaspoon Ground Cinnamon Enhances the frosting's aroma
  • 1/4 teaspoon Ground Nutmeg Balances the spiced flavor
  • 1/4 teaspoon Ground Cloves Adds a bold spice note
  • 1 teaspoon Pure Vanilla Extract Harmonizes all spices
  • a pinch Salt Cuts through the sweetness

Equipment

  • Electric mixer
  • mixing bowl

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Beat the softened butter in a mixing bowl on medium speed until smooth and creamy, about 2 to 3 minutes.
  2. Gradually add sifted powdered sugar, mixing on low speed. Increase to medium speed and beat for 4 to 5 minutes until fluffy.
  3. Pour in heavy cream and mix on low until combined, then whip on medium speed for about 2 minutes.
  4. Fold in ground ginger, cinnamon, nutmeg, cloves, and vanilla extract on medium speed for 1 to 2 minutes.
  5. Taste your frosting and adjust spices or add more cream until the desired consistency is reached.
  6. Frost desserts immediately or store in an airtight container in the fridge.

Notes

Store any leftover frosting in an airtight container and re-whip before using for best texture.
